Abstract

The geomorphological changes of an unvegetated part of the Okjukdong coastal dune were analyzed between 2008 and 2018. Its natural landscape has been destroyed after artificial forestation, but there is no quantitative evidence on these changes. In this study, we measured the unvegetated area using a total station and a network RTK-GPS in 2008, 2014, and 2018. Using Krging method for the three point data sets, we constructed digital elevation models (DEMs) and analyzed topographic changes between the three years. The results showed that the sand of the study area decreased in volume from 2008 to 2014, because sand supply from the nearby beach was blocked by coastal forests. The sand volume temporarily increased from 2014 to 2018, because of the dune nourishment conducted in 2017. It seems that the upper part of the sand dune has shrunk, but the sand at the bottom has increased over the last decade.
